Abstract
The article analyzes suburban bus transportation
with specific routes in the Republic of Sakha
(Yakutia). For the experimental study, the route
No. 101, “Yakutsk – Tabaga” with a total length
of 31 km was chosen. The schedule of buses of
Municipal Unitary Enterprise "Yakut Passenger
Transport Company (YAPAK)” on the suburban
route is shown. The basic technical data of the bus
LiAZ-5256.57 was studied. In accordance with
international regulations for the buses, the
determination of fuel consumption and specific
emissions of normalized toxic components is
carried out using a riding cycle on running drums.
For the calculation of fu el consumption, the
technique of modeling of indicators of work of
the engine wh ich provide change of traction and
speed character istics of the car according to the
set driving cycle was used. Finally, the results of
the calculated fuel consumption for the NEDC
driving cycle are compared with experimental
data. As a comparison of the calculated and
theoretical fuel consumption data with practical
